Four panels of the profile of a wolf while howling. The sequence begins with the profile of the wolf with its ears up and alert. In the second frame the wolf cocks back its ears, and in the third frame it cracks it mouth open. In the final frame the wolf tilts its head back in a full howl.
Howling Wolf; Anne Storrs; ceramic tile, wood frame; 10 x 40 x 3 inches; WOSC Dormitory
